2014-09-02 77 views
-6

我需要导出数据库包括SQL Server所有的表,然后将其与SQL Server.

导入到另一台计算机我试图做的:如何导出/导入数据库从SQL Server

tasks-> generate scripts 

但当我试图通过附件导入此db 时,他无法识别此文件。 我应该如何正确地做到这一点? 我们在我的朋友计算机上完成了我们的项目,但我想让它自己去...

回答

1

您尝试的是为了创建数据库结构而生成脚本(如果您要使用这些脚本从其他计算机上的SQL Management Studio执行它们)。如果您只想在另一台计算机上创建数据库结构,这是一个很好的解决方案。

如果要在其他计算机上还原数据库,并使用数据库的所有结构和数据,请从SQL Management Studio - > Tasks - > Back Up右键单击数据库。

创建数据库的备份后,只需将生成的文件复制到另一台计算机,然后执行恢复过程即可。

下面是解释了整个过程的链接:Create a Full Database Backup

希望这会帮助你。

0

您可以使用备份\还原技术,让您的数据库的精确副本,但就像你说的,你只需要你的表被转移,因此您可以使用“SQL Server导入导出向导”为相同。 右键单击数据库 - >任务 - >导出数据 使用上述选项,您还可以将所有数据存储到平面文件中,并将该平面文件存入目标并导入。

相关问题